Unveiling the Green Marvel: The Top 10 Health Benefits of Common Mallow Leaves

Amidst the diversity of natural remedies and health-boosting herbs, common mallow (Malva neglecta and Malva sylvestris) shines as an underappreciated yet significant plant. Recognized for its soothing properties and dense nutritional profile, common mallow has been a cornerstone in traditional medicines worldwide. Here, we explore the myriad health benefits of common mallow leaves, demonstrating why they deserve a place in your wellness routine.

1. Soothing Digestive Aid

Common mallow leaves contain mucilage, a gelatinous substance that forms a protective coating along the digestive tract. This action alleviates irritation and inflammation, offering relief for conditions such as gastritis, irritable bowel syndrome, and acid reflux.

2. Natural Anti-inflammatory Agent

  • Thanks to their flavonoid content, mallow leaves effectively reduce inflammation and alleviate pain, making them a natural remedy for arthritis and muscle soreness.

3. Boosts Immune Health

  • Rich in antioxidants like vitamins C and A, mallow leaves fortify the immune system, combating free radicals and decreasing oxidative stress.

4. Respiratory System Support

  • Mallow leaves are traditionally brewed into teas that soothe sore throats, reduce coughing, and ease symptoms of bronchitis, thanks to their mucilaginous content.

5. Urinary Tract Health

  • Acting as a natural diuretic, common mallow supports urinary health by stimulating urine production, helping flush out toxins, and potentially preventing kidney stones.

6. Skin Care and Healing

  • Applied topically, the extracts from mallow leaves promote wound healing and provide relief for irritated skin, which is especially beneficial for eczema or psoriasis sufferers due to their ant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ties.

7. Heart Health Ally

  • Common mallow contributes to cardiovascular wellness by potentially lowering blood pressure and bad cholesterol, thanks to its phytonutrient content.

8. Nutrient-Rich

  • Mallow leaves are packed with essential minerals like magnesium, iron, calcium, and potassium, vital for maintaining robust bone health, muscle function, and overall cellular health.

9. Anti-Cancer Potential

  • Emerging research suggests that phytochemicals in mallow leaves may offer anti-cancer benefits, although more studies are needed to confirm these effects.

10. Aids in Weight Management

Low in calories yet high in dietary fiber, mallow leaves are an excellent addition to any weight loss diet. Fiber helps promote satiety, reducing overall calorie intake and aiding in weight management.

How to Use Common Mallow Leaves

Culinary Uses

The leaves are not only medicinal but also edible, adding a slightly sweet, mild flavor to salads, soups, and stews. For a simple dish, sauté mallow leaves with garlic and olive oil, or blend them into smoothies for a nutritional boost.

Tea Preparation

Steep dried mallow leaves in boiling water for about 10 minutes to create a soothing herbal tea that benefits the throat, digestive system, and overall immunity.

Topical Applications

For skin irritations or mild wounds, apply a poultice of crushed mallow leaves directly to the skin. Alternatively, incorporate mallow extracts into creams and ointments for dry skin treatment.
